本文将为大家分享如何打造优秀的东台H5小程序,介绍从开发到上线的整个流程,并重点分享高级教程。包括使用微信小程序开发工具、AppID、API、SDK、模板和插件的使用、页面设计与优化、交互和动效设计等方面的技巧。本文旨在帮助大家提升H5小程序开发能力,创造更好的用户体验。
1. 使用微信小程序开发工具
微信小程序是一种轻量级的应用程序,可以直接在微信内使用,无需下载和安装。开发H5小程序需要使用微信小程序开发工具,支持Mac和Windows两个平台。在开发之前,需要注册微信小程序开发者帐号,并将开发者帐号与微信小程序绑定。
2. AppID、API、SDK的使用
在使用微信小程序开发工具之前,需要申请AppID,也就是开发者的唯一标识。AppID包含了开发者在微信小程序中所开发的所有小程序信息,如小程序名称、APP secret等。除了AppID,API和SDK也是开发H5小程序不容忽视的部分。API是微信提供的一组开发接口,包括数据接口、授权接口、消息接口等。而SDK是包含了微信小程序的开发框架,包括了微信公众平台、微信支付、微信分享等功能的开发工具包。
3. 模板与插件的使用
模板和插件是开发H5小程序不可或缺的一部分。模板是指开发者可以在微信小程序开发工具中选择或自定义的小程序UI界面,提供了丰富的模板设计和支持,可以帮助开发者快速搭建小程序界面。而插件是指开发者可以自定义的小程序功能,类似于Android和iOS应用程序中的插件功能。使用模板和插件能够大大简化H5小程序的开发过程,提高开发效率。
4. 页面设计与优化
页面设计和优化是H5小程序开发中的关键环节。在设计小程序页面时,要考虑到用户需求和体验,把握好字体、颜色、图片等视觉元素,以实现良好的用户体验。同时,在优化小程序页面时,要注意增加页面交互和动效设计,提高小程序的响应速度和稳定性,以更好地满足用户需求和提升用户体验。
5. 交互和动效设计
交互和动效设计是H5小程序开发中的另一个关键点。合理的交互和动效设计能够提高用户的体验感,增强用户对小程序的互动性和使用满意度。在设计交互和动效方面,需要注意以下几点:首先,要坚持简洁的设计原则,避免过多冗余的按钮和功能;其次,要防止过多的内容和信息,保持页面的简洁和整洁;最后,还应尽量避免使用复杂且繁琐的交互模式和效果,以防止用户感到无从下手。
结尾段落:
总之,H5小程序开发需要从多个方面入手,包括使用微信小程序开发工具、AppID、API、SDK的使用、模板与插件的使用、页面设计与优化、交互和动效设计等。本文重点分享了高级教程,希望能够帮助开发者提升H5小程序开发能力,打造更好的用户体验。
本文将为大家分享如何打造优秀的东台H5小程序的高级教程。文章将从小程序的基础入手,介绍开发小程序所需的技能和知识,并探讨如何优化小程序的性能、提升用户体验以及实现更多的功能。通过本文的学习,相信读者将对东台H5小程序的开发有更深入的了解和掌握。
1.基础知识
在学习如何打造东台H5小程序之前,我们需要掌握一些小程序的基础知识。首先,小程序开发要求掌握HTML、CSS和JavaScript技能,因为小程序采用的是Web技术。其次,我们需要熟悉小程序的开发流程,包括小程序的页面结构、组件和API的使用。最后,我们需要了解小程序的调试方法和发布流程,以便更好地开发和发布小程序。
2. 性能优化
性能优化是小程序开发中非常重要的一环。一般来说,小程序的性能问题主要体现在以下四个方面:
1)加载速度:小程序的加载速度对用户体验有很大影响,因此需要注意减少页面的加载时间。
2)响应速度:小程序需要尽可能快地响应用户操作,否则用户会感到卡顿。
3)渲染速度:小程序应尽可能快地渲染页面,以避免出现页面闪烁等问题。
4)内存占用:小程序的内存占用也是一个重要的性能指标,过高的内存占用会导致小程序卡顿或崩溃。
为了解决以上问题,我们可以采用一些性能优化技巧,包括页面缓存、使用优化的组件和API、减少网络请求、使用图片压缩等技巧。
3. 提升用户体验
用户体验是小程序开发中最核心的问题之一。我们可以通过以下几个方面来提升用户体验:
1)页面布局:小程序的页面布局应设计美观、简洁、直观,避免出现过多的复杂元素和信息。
2)交互设计:小程序的交互设计应考虑到用户的需求和习惯,避免出现操作繁琐或者易混淆的情况。
3)动画效果:小程序的动画效果可以增加用户体验的趣味性和参与度,同时也要保证动画效果简洁明了,不引起用户疲劳。
4)声音和音乐:在小程序中适当使用声音和音乐可以增强用户的体验感,但也要注意音量和内容的合适度。
4. 实现更多功能
小程序的实现功能需要不断迭代和更新,让用户体验变得更好。在此,我们定义了一些新的功能点:
1)数据存储:小程序可以使用一些存储方式来实现数据存储,以保证数据的保存和读取。
2)分享功能:小程序可以通过分享功能让用户分享自己对小程序的评价,也可以实现将小程序中的内容分享到其他平台。
3)支付功能:小程序可以使用支付功能来实现在线支付,让用户可以在线购物、缴费等。
4)地理位置功能:小程序可以使用地理位置功能来获取用户的地理位置,以实现更多的定位服务和位置服务。
通过以上的学习和实践,我们可以更好地掌握东台H5小程序的开发技巧和高级功能。同时,我们也需要在实践中不断学习和提升自己,才能更好地促进小程序行业的发展。希望读者能够通过本文的分享,对小程序开发有所启发和帮助。